TASK DESCRIPTION
  As an editor I want to make correct edits in order to not mess up the data in 
Wikidata.
  
  **Problem:**
  When changing the value without changing the reference I do not get a notice 
that I potentially made a mistake. We should give you a hint.
  
  **Screenshots/mockups:**
  TODO: add mockups
  
  **BDD**
  GIVEN I edit a statement value
  AND it is enabled on my wiki by a global config switch
  AND the statement already has one or more references
  AND I didn’t alter any of the reference snacks of any of the references in 
any way
  WHEN I click save
  THEN I see a warning icon (like mid-level constraints) next to the reference 
heading
  
  GIVEN The icon is visible
  WHEN I click edit
  THEN the icon disappears
  
  GIVEN The icon is visible
  WHEN I refresh
  THEN the icon disappears
  
  **Acceptance criteria:**
  
  [ ] Changing the value of a statement without changing any part of any 
reference triggers a warning.
  [ ] This should be behind a config switch
  [ ] The hover text (title) of the link element is “This statement has some 
potential issues”
